How do I automatically notify customers when their laundry order is ready?

WebRun monitors CleanCloud every few minutes for orders that reach Ready status, then drafts a personalised pickup notice in Gmail and queues an SMS via Twilio for each customer. No message reaches a customer until you approve it, keeping every outbound communication on-brand and error-free.

Will it text customers without my approval?

No. WebRun drafts every pickup notice and queues it for your review. Nothing is sent to a customer until you approve it.

What if the same order is picked up already?

It reads the live order status in CleanCloud each run, so any order that has moved back to a collected state is skipped automatically.

Can it handle both email and SMS notices?

Yes. WebRun drafts an email in Gmail and a queued SMS in Twilio for each order, so you can approve whichever channel suits each customer.
